2. Aircall

Aircall is a cloud-based phone system that offers call recording as part of its native Salesforce integration. It’s designed for SMB and mid-market teams needing reliable voice and analytics tools.

Key Features:

  • Automatic call recording with on/off controls per user or number

  • Seamless logging of recordings as links in Salesforce

  • Call tagging and note-taking for context

  • Access recordings via Aircall dashboard or Salesforce task

  • Real-time team performance analytics

Best for: SMB sales teams that need basic call recording with clean Salesforce integration and minimal setup.

Native vs. Non-Native Salesforce Call Recording Tools

Feature Native Salesforce Call Recording Non-Native Call Recording Tools
Data Storage Inside Salesforce External database or proprietary system
Security & Compliance Inherits Salesforce roles & permissions Independent policies; may require audit
Integration No API sync needed API-dependent; sync issues may occur
Real-Time Updates Yes, instant Varies by tool; often delayed
Maintenance Low (no middleware) Medium to high (integration upkeep needed)

Native Salesforce call recording solutions give teams unmatched visibility, faster access, and cleaner data by keeping everything within the Salesforce ecosystem. These tools reduce the need for external platforms, which simplifies compliance, user access control, and maintenance.

Non-native call recording tools can offer advanced functionality, but they often introduce delays, syncing errors, or disconnected workflows, mainly when sales data is spread across systems.
